Abstract:Green Economy (GE) is among the sustainability trends meant to tackle challenges in the present norm. As such, for developing countries in Sub-Saharan Africa (SSA) to indulge and transform their economic activities in line with GE standards, there is a need for a workable and pragmatic framework for GE that the stakeholders agree and accept.
